sql-server - 如何创建 SQL 数据库并在同一脚本中使用它?
问题描述
这是我的脚本:
CREATE DATABASE mydbname;
USE mydbname;
如果我运行第一行,然后运行第二行,它可以正常工作。
如果我同时运行两者,则会出现此错误:
消息 911,级别 16,状态 1,第 3 行
数据库“mydbname”不存在。确保输入的名称正确。
编写此脚本的正确方法是什么?
解决方案
中间使用GO
:
CREATE DATABASE mydbname;
GO
USE mydbname;
推荐阅读
- java - 单击按钮后如何更改应用程序的字符串语言?
- r - 从第二个文件的第一个文件数据匹配索引并在R中获取其前后数据
- python - 熊猫减去日期时间条件
- java - 在 Java 中为 ARIMA 调用 R
- java - 尝试将 AddAll 添加到 MutableList 时出现不受支持的异常
- vba - 在 Word 中点击任何复选框时运行宏
- javascript - 试图强制特定的文本框重写
- html - 如果网站内容很少/没有内容,页脚将显示,不会保留在页面底部
- sql - 如果将查询结果插入到表中,如果我更新原始表,它会自动更新吗?
- html - Bootstrap 4 Table Responsive, Horizontal and Vertical Scroll